Well, well, well. Reggie Bush we thought we knew you. As most of you have heard, there is a detailed story in yahoo sports about all the benefits Bush and his family received during the his last year at USC.

The benefits included money for airfare and travel, new suits for the Bush family to wear at the Heisman presentation, hotel fare, plus the famous house that the Bush family stayed in and had not paid rent. Remember, Bush's family moved out the day after this story came out.

You hurt your school, your reputation and your fans who looked up to you. USC cannot forfeit a national championship because the NCAA does not recognize the BCS as an official national champion. But wins can be taken away and PAC-10 titels can be stripped.

But what will happen to the Heisman? It has never been revoked in its history. The group that runs the Heisman Trophy has guidelines saying that winners and participants need to be under NCAA rules and guidelines of eligibility. So if he was not eligible in these wins, what do they do? Give it to Vince Young? You think he want the trophy that way?
